区块链数字签名hash的安全性及应用探析

1. 什么是区块链数字签名hash?

区块链数字签名hash是指通过使用非对称加密算法,在区块链上对数据进行数字签名并生成hash值的过程。数字签名hash是一种用于验证数据完整性和真实性的技术,它通过生成唯一的hash值,并将其与数据绑定在一起,确保数据在传输过程中不被篡改。

数字签名hash在区块链中起到了重要作用,它能够验证交易信息的真实性并保证数据的完整性,从而提高了区块链的安全性和信任度。

2. 区块链数字签名hash的安全性如何保障?

区块链数字签名hash的安全性主要依赖于非对称加密算法和数学难题的解决。通常情况下,数字签名hash采用的是RSA、ECC等非对称加密算法,这些算法具有很高的安全性,能够防止私钥被破解。

此外,数字签名hash还采用了公钥基础设施(PKI)来确保安全性。PKI利用数字证书对公钥进行认证,并通过信任机构来验证证书的真实性,这样可以防止恶意篡改公钥的行为。

总体而言,区块链数字签名hash的安全性主要来自于非对称加密算法的安全性和数字证书的有效性,同时也需要区块链网络的共识机制和分布式特性来保障整个系统的安全性。

3. 区块链数字签名hash的应用场景有哪些?

区块链数字签名hash在很多领域都有广泛的应用,以下列举了几个典型的应用场景:

1. 金融领域:区块链数字签名hash可以用于确保数字资产的安全性和真实性,例如数字货币的交易签名和资金转移。

2. 物联网:区块链数字签名hash可以用于物联网设备之间的安全互信,确保设备与设备之间进行数据交换时的真实性和完整性。

3. 版权保护:利用区块链数字签名hash可以对知识产权进行数字摘要和签名,确保原创作品的版权不被侵犯。

4. 数据存证:区块链数字签名hash可以在存证过程中记录数据的真实性和完整性,提供可信的存证服务。

5. 隐私保护:区块链数字签名hash可以用于匿名交易和隐私保护,确保用户的个人隐私信息不被泄露。

4. 区块链数字签名hash的优势有哪些?

区块链数字签名hash具有以下几个优势:

1. 高安全性:采用非对称加密算法和数字证书机制,确保数据的安全性和可信度。

2. 不可篡改:数字签名hash与数据进行绑定,一旦数据被篡改,hash值将发生变化,从而能够检测到对数据的篡改。

3. 去中心化:区块链数字签名hash在整个网络中分布式存储,没有中心化的控制点,提高了系统的可靠性和抗攻击能力。

4. 透明性:区块链中的数字签名hash可以被公开验证,所有人都可以查看和验证交易的真实性。

5. 区块链数字签名hash的未来发展趋势如何?

区块链数字签名hash在未来还有很大的发展空间。随着区块链技术的不断演进和应用场景的扩大,数字签名hash将继续发挥重要作用。

未来,区块链数字签名hash可能会借助新的加密算法和技术进一步提升安全性,例如采用更高强度的椭圆曲线算法和量子密码学等。同时,随着区块链的发展,数字签名hash的高效性和可扩展性也将得到改善。

此外,随着区块链技术的应用扩大,可能会涌现出更多基于数字签名hash的创新应用场景,例如区块链身份认证、供应链溯源等领域。

通过以上对区块链数字签名hash的介绍,我们可以看到它在保证数据安全性和真实性方面的重要作用。随着区块链技术的不断发展,数字签名hash将在更多领域得到广泛应用,并不断提升其安全性和效率。同时,我们也需要关注数字签名hash的发展方向和技术更新,以应对日益复杂和多样化的安全威胁。